## Data Stores — Exif Scrubber (Palegrove)

The scrubber strips location and device metadata from uploads before they reach the public CDN. Originals land in the quarantine bucket; scrub results and per-image audit rows live in the `exif_jobs` database. If the queue depth alarm fires, check for stuck jobs in that table first, connecting with the string below.

replica DSN, bagaf-bagep: mssql://praion_svc:7RJjXrE@db-3c46.halixcorp.internal:5432/zorix

Branch managers should be aware that Halder Fabrication now accounts for approximately 38% of consolidated revenue at Quensett Industrial, up from 24% two years ago. Their renewal window opens in Q1, and any pricing pressure or volume reduction would materially affect branch targets, particularly at Westmere and Collby. Mitigation efforts include broadening the mid-market pipeline and capping new Halder-dependent capacity investment. Please factor this exposure into local forecasting. Leadership's planned response appears immediately below.

management briefing: Headcount on the Silok team goes from 44 to 77 by the end of May. Gross margin on Silok came in at 63 percent against a plan of 30 percent.

Finance Review Summary — Corvane Product Line Pricing

Prepared for sales leads.

Our review of the Corvane line shows current list prices sit roughly 8% below comparable offerings, while gross margin has slipped to 31% due to component cost inflation. We recommend a staged increase: 4% at the next catalog refresh, with a further 3% contingent on renewal rates holding. Discount authority should be tightened to 10% without director approval. Volume customers will receive advance notice. The rationale tied to our broader plans is noted below.

board note of tahog-yagef: Headcount on the Ralael team goes from 9 to 80 by the end of April. Gross margin on Ralael came in at 15 percent against a plan of 5 percent.

When a regional bulletin arrives, the dispatcher expands it into per-zone messages and delivers each to every plugin subscribed to that zone. Plugins must acknowledge within two seconds; unacknowledged deliveries are retried three times with exponential backoff, then parked. Your handler should be idempotent, since duplicate delivery is possible during failover. Payload schemas, zone codes, and subscription examples are documented on the internal reference page.

wiki page, bahof-tajef: https://harbor.crelvostack.local/secrets/deploy/spaces/merge_requests/352483d166532f3d